Abstract

This study developed an economic assessment instrument based on Higher Order Thinking Skills (HOTS) using ZepQuiz to assess students understanding of supply and demand. The study aimed to describe the instrument development process, determine the improvement in students critical thinking skills after using the developed instrument, and assess students responses to its use. The ADDIE model was applied through the stages of analysis, design, development, implementation, and evaluation, involving 10th grade students at SMAS IPIEM Surabaya. Expert validation results indicated that the developed instrument is suitable for use, with scores of 91% from evaluation experts, 83% from media experts, 81% from content experts, and 100% from language experts. The N-Gain test result of 0.7170 indicates a significant improvement in critical thinking skills, while student response reached 97.71%. Thus, the developed instrument is suitable for use as an evaluation tool in economics education.
